Analysis

In 2022, electricity generation, gigawatt hours in Mozambique stood at 3,094.

That represents a change of down 2.5% on the previous year and up 12,845.8% over ten years.

Over the whole period, electricity generation, gigawatt hours in Mozambique peaked at 3,335 in 2017 and was at its lowest, 6.4, in 2006.

That places Mozambique 104th out of 224 countries with data for 2022, putting it in the middle of the range.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

Electricity Generation, Gigawatt hours in Mozambique, year by year

Annual values for Electricity Generation, Gigawatt hours (Fossil fuels) in Mozambique, 2000 to 2022.
Year Value Change
2000 42
2001 43 +2.4%
2002 34 -20.9%
2003 34 +0.0%
2004 39 +14.7%
2005 15 -61.5%
2006 6.4 -57.3%
2007 7.3 +14.1%
2008 10.9 +49.3%
2009 10.9 +0.0%
2010 17.8 +63.3%
2011 22 +23.6%
2012 23.9 +8.6%
2013 29.4 +23.0%
2014 33.4 +13.6%
2015 54.94 +64.5%
2016 697.7 +1169.9%
2017 3,335 +378.0%
2018 3,015 -9.6%
2019 3,306 +9.7%
2020 3,085 -6.7%
2021 3,172 +2.8%
2022 3,094 -2.5%

This dataset provides information on electricity generation and installed capacity, categorized by energy type (renewable and non-renewable) and five technology types (Fossil fuels, Hydropower, Solar energy, Wind energy, and Bioenergy). The data has been sourced from the International Renewable Energy Agency (https://pxweb.irena.org/pxweb/en/IRENASTAT). The indicators on energy transition have been formulated to help users understand the progress in the adoption of renewable energy sources vis-à-vis the increasing energy requirements.
